#582b32 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#582b32 is composed of 34.5% red, 16.9%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.1% magenta, 43.2%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 350.7 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 25.7%. #582b32 color hex could be obtained by blending #b05664 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#582b32

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090405 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#582b32

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#443f40 is the less saturated color, while #800316 is the most saturated one.
